Cross-chain bridging is a process that facilitates the movement of cryptocurrencies from one blockchain network to another. This technology can be likened to traditional bridges built over water bodies or valleys to enable people to cross from one side to the other without any physical barriers. In a similar vein, cross-chain bridges remove the technical barriers between different blockchains, thus allowing for a more interconnected and interoperable blockchain ecosystem.
